Miami

After a nice Christmas and New year at home I flew to Miami.
After the complications of the wrong container arriving and then being sent back we finally unloaded a container of ribs and then the container of boats. It was surprising relaxed as everybody pitched in and helped out. The weather has been great not super warm just in the 20's which has made getting out on the bike in the morning a real pleasure.
I have been sailing with a good group of guys for the last few days mainly Canadian and American, it is nice to back out on the water again after quite a break since Perth. I had promised that I would get out in Weymouth for a few days but with the cold snap and feeling a bit under the weather I didnt make it out...... I must be getting soft.
I have a week of training now before heading south for Key West race week on the Melges 32, and then back to Miami for the OCR in the Laser.
Its BBQ night tonight so looking forward to eating outside again yum yum.....
